Spiderwort

Tradescantia

Description:

Seed heads of spiderwort. Perennial with long, grass-like leaves, stems succulent, sometimes branching. Flowers are 3 petaled, in clusters.

Habitat:

Sun or partial shade in prairies and woods.

Notes:

Leaves and stems (but not roots) are edible fresh or cooked.
